I've updated the build properties in many of our plug-ins. As you
know,
this file controls which non-source files get packaged into the
plugin's
jar during the automated build.
In order to have functional plugins after the build, here is a list
of
things that should normally be included the build properties:
* plugin.xml
* about.html * META-INF directory
* OSGI-INF directory
* icons directory
* lib directory / referenced jars
* schema directory (not strictly necessary, but helpful IMHO)
* any other non-java content that should be in the plugin's jar, like
configuration files that are needed at runtime, etc.
Remember to update the build.properties file when adding
files/directories to the root directory of your project.
